Enhanced Glycolysis‐Driven Histone H3K18 Lactylation Regulates Epileptogenesis by Modulating the E3 Ubiquitin Ligase COP1

open access: yesAdvanced Science, EarlyView.
Neuronal PKM2‐driven glycolysis generates excess lactate that triggers histone H3K18 lactylation (H3K18la), establishing a pathogenic metabolic‐epigenetic axis in epilepsy. Elevated H3K18la enriches the Cop1 promoter, transcriptionally upregulating the E3 ubiquitin ligase COP1, which subsequently drives proteasomal degradation of GABAARβ2 and impairs ...

A Brain‐Wide Atlas of Astrocytic Oxytocin Receptors Reveals a Glial Basis for Nucleus Accumbens Modulation of Affiliative Behavior

open access: yesAdvanced Science, EarlyView.
The cellular actors of oxytocin signaling are under intense scrutiny. A brain‐wide anatomical and functional analysis in mice and rats reveals widespread expression of oxytocin receptors in astrocytes. These receptors are functionally active and, in the nucleus accumbens, selectively regulate male social affiliation.
